This device cuts numerous pills in half in one operation. Round or oblong pills are loaded between the spring loaded retainer bars. The cover, with integral cutting blade, is then replaced and pushed down to split all the pills all at once. A blade guard provides finger protection. The splitter will accommodate pills 5/32” (4mm) to ¾” (19mm). Made in USA. Lifetime warranty. Not for use with time-release or gelatin capsules. Not for use with hard coated pills. Now, the typical pill splitter is perfectly adequate for a while (they are cheap, and eventually break) IF you do not need to split pills very often. And IF you do not need to worry quite so much about precision. And IF you don't ever need to split a pill smaller than in half (for example into quarters). And IF you are only splitting round, fairly flat (and ideally scored) tablets that are not enteric-coated (the hard, candy-coating-like shell). But if any of these conditions are not met, let alone two or more, you will quickly find yourself out of luck. If the tablets are very hard, they will not split cleanly, and much may splinter or shatter off, leaving you trying to make a sliver of a pill into the correct dosage by adding the bits (or powder!) that broke off during the splitting. If your tablet is not flat, but rather round, the pressure will cause it to wobble and go off-center. And if your tablet is not round, all bets are off.
